- Back up and rename the Woodford project
Back up the Woodford project and rename it (for example, OLD_MobileTech.woodford). - Deactivate the old Woodford project
Select the project file that you renamed in the previous step and choose Deactivate. - Load the new Woodford project file
Changes have been made to the application that require a new MobileTech.woodford project file be used. - Reapply customizations after you install
If you have already made customizations to MobileTech by using Woodford, you must reapply those customizations each time you upgrade MobileTech and the corresponding Woodford project. - Re-enable any options that were enabled in Woodford
For example, if you are using Mobile Auditing (UseMobileAuditBackgroundSync=True), please be sure to re-enable the Woodford Auditing settings after importing a new Woodford projects. - Publish the new project file
Double-click the new MobileTech.woodford project file and choose Publish All.
